We are seeking a qualified candidate to provide technical and project management support to the U.S. Air Force’s Environmental Restoration Account (ERA) planning, programming, budgeting, and execution (PPBE) process commonly referred to as Program Requirements Development (PRD). This position will support the Air Force Civil Engineer Center (AFCEC), which is a Field Operating Agency (FOA) of the United States Air Force that provides a full range of technical and professional services to the Air Force community in areas related to environmental restoration, pollution prevention, environmental planning, design and construction management, and comprehensive planning and design.

Responsibilities

  • Provide support for the PRD process in accordance with the latest PRD Guidance
  • Ensure Financial Improvement and Audit Readiness (FIAR) compliance to prepare defensible, reliable Environmental Liabilities (EL) and program estimates.
  • Tracking program site project schedules through the initial phases of developing environmental liability requirements and estimating project costs, in addition to preparing and revising environmental program documents as required.
  • Facilitate teleconference project requirement discussions to ensure accurate capture of requirements, and actively communicating program status to maintain schedules for document completion.
  • Coordinating with government Program Managers to develop auditable project packages.
  • Works closely and collaborates with cost estimators during cost estimate reviews with government Program Managers
  • Facilitate client meetings to discuss and capture requirement changes.
  • Actively communicates program status to Cherokee Nation PRD leadership to maintain schedules for document completion.
  • Assists in organizing and packaging audit files.
  • Works with government Program Managers to build audit packages from Program Adjustment requests during current fiscal year.
  • Performs Quality Assurance /Quality Control (QA/QC) of estimating and project documentation.
  • Participate in documenting lessons learned and proposing and implementing program improvements.
